Email forwarding allows you to automatically forward emails received in one email address to another, enabling you to manage multiple emails from one central location. Autoresponders, on the other hand, automatically send a pre-written response to incoming emails. This can be helpful in setting up out-of-office replies or acknowledging receipt of an email.<\/p>\n<p>Both email forwarding and autoresponders can save you time and improve your productivity. With email forwarding, you can consolidate all your emails in one place, making it easier to manage and respond to them. Autoresponders, on the other hand, help you stay on top of your inbox, even when you&#8217;re unable to respond to emails immediately.<\/p>\n<h2>Setting up email forwarding<\/h2>\n<p>Setting up email forwarding is a straightforward process. Most email service providers have this feature built-in, making it easy to set up. To set up email forwarding, go to your email settings, locate the forwarding option, and enter the email address you want to forward your emails to. You can choose to forward all emails or only specific emails based on criteria such as sender or subject.<\/p>\n<p>It&#8217;s important to note that some email service providers may charge a fee for email forwarding.
